Former Prison Official Details Safety Measures for Alleged Charlie Kirk Assassin

Former Bureau of Prisons assistant director Judi Garrett has explained why authorities are maintaining strict protective custody for the alleged Charlie Kirk assassin. Garrett emphasized that the focus is on ensuring the safety of the inmate, prison staff, and other individuals rather than applying punitive measures. This approach underscores the priority of security within correctional facilities.

The situation has sparked discussions about the balance between punishment and safety in the criminal justice system. Advocates argue that protective custody can prevent potential threats, while critics suggest it may be used to shield individuals from legal consequences. Garrett’s comments aim to clarify that the measures are based on risk management rather than retribution.
